Characteristics

First of all, to decide the question of how to find out whether the game will go to the computer or not, it is necessary to check its requirements. Developers on each product specify the parameters of the PC on which it can work. Typically, there are two options for such characteristics: minimal and recommended. If the computer corresponds to the first list, the game should start, if the second - it will work perfectly. Between the minimum requirements and recommended there can be significant differences. As an example, you can consider a shooter FEAR Its feature is that this game is capable of working on computers with almost any power. However, to the full, its capabilities are revealed only on productive equipment. Requirements can be found on the media or on the official website of the project.

Test

How to check whether the game will go on the computer, knows the benchmark. This is a special system to check the power of the PC. This tool works like this: download from the Internet archive, install the benchmark on the computer and run. The application contains a game engine, it scrolls a video with many effects, including explosions, screams and camera flights. The quality of the playback can be seen personally. If the benchmark is stable, the game will also run without problems. These tools are distributed free of charge.

Platform

If you do not know how to check if the game will go to the computer, you should also check its compatibility with the installed operating system. Microsoft is actively developing its OS, and so many applications refuse to function on its earlier versions. In turn, old games are not always run on current Windows editions. For example, Dungeon Keeper can only be installed on DOS. There are also very interesting applications that refuse to work even on modern productive PCs. As an example of such a phenomenon, one can recall the scandal surrounding the game Silent Hill: Homecoming. In fact, this game was not launched on any AMD graphics cards until an appropriate add-on was released. Such cases occur periodically, so before buying the official version of the entertainment application, we recommend that you go to the official website of the developer and check the "Technical Support" section. Spread

Now consider how to check whether the game will go to the computer through "Steam". This system also allows you to specify whether the selected entertainment application is compatible with the computer in use. So, go to the program "Steam". Choose a game from the catalog and open its page. Set the mouse cursor to the free space and press the right button. By means of the appeared menu we copy the address of the page. Run the browser. We paste the received address into it. It ends with the number of our game in the "Steam" catalog, which now needs to be copied. Using the appropriate key combination or the Start menu, run the Run tool. It has a special line, into which we enter steam: // checksysreqs / and then paste the previously copied number. Click "OK".
